Ever wanted to know what a rider sees when traveling at speeds of over 200mph around the Isle of Man TT? Here, we go onboard with 13-time TT winner and current outright lap record holder Peter Hickman for a lap around the awesome 37.73-mile track.
The 37-year old raised the outright lap record to an eye-popping average speed of 136.358mph in the 2023 Superstock TT and scored four victories in each of the past two years. No surprise, he’s favorite to rack up further victories in this year’s event. So go onboard with ‘Hicky’ and see the TT circuit at ludicrous speeds from his point of view!

I see the shifter is reversed from street bikes? Downshift up and upshift down. Thoughts?
@oneviperbite
@oneviperbite 4 ай бұрын
It's called GP shift, and many street bikes now come with the option to change the direction if you want to. Many racers / track day enthusiasts prefer GP shift because it's faster and more efficient to push down for an up gear change when you're leaned over and off the bike accelerating out of the corner instead of having to compromise on body position to be able to reach under the shifter to grab and upwards gear change. When you're hard on the brakes and decelerating, you tend to be more upright on the bike, therefore making reaching underneath the gear lever for the downshift easier.
